Interface magnetism study of Fe/GaSb epitaxial structures
Abstract: We propose to study the magnetic moment and the magnetic layer profile in order to rule out the presence of magnetic dead layers at the interface in thin Fe films grown epitaxially on GaSb/AlSb/GaAs(001) and GaSb(001) substrates as a function of thickness using polarised neutron reflectometry (PNR). Our goal is to obtain information of the magnetic depth profile of Fe and the magnetic interface between Fe and high spin-orbit coupling (SOC) material GaSb. This information will help us to better understand the magnetic-transport measurement results and the magnetic properties obtained by conventional magnetometry on our structures.
